Re: Import drill to the shotmaxx trainer iOS android
« Reply #3 on: May 20, 2015, 03:02:18 pm »
Can you try "downloading" the file and then try to open it from within the Downloads App.  You should see it in the list where you can select the apps.  We have noticed for one of our other apps, that some email clients on Android will not give you a list of apps to open thing with, so you would have to try saving it to the Downloads first, then use the Downloads app to open it in SMT.

Re: Import drill to the shotmaxx trainer iOS android
« Reply #5 on: May 14, 2016, 03:53:41 pm »
Hi Frank,

If you have the ShotMaxx Trainer app installed on your device.  All you need to do is email the ".drill" file to yourself.  In the email app, you should see the attachment.  Tap and hold on that and the mail app should give you options on what to do with it.  One of the options is to "Open with SM Trainer".
